diff --git a/src/peds/Ped.cpp b/src/peds/Ped.cpp index 639a4b74..d7abcf0c 100644 --- a/src/peds/Ped.cpp +++ b/src/peds/Ped.cpp @@ -6413,7 +6413,7 @@ CPed::SetFollowPathStatic(void) m_nLastPedState = oldLastState; SetPedState(PED_FOLLOW_PATH); - m_nMoveState = m_followPathMoveState; + SetMoveState(m_followPathMoveState); } else { RestorePreviousState(); if (m_objective == OBJECTIVE_NONE) { @@ -6793,7 +6793,7 @@ CPed::SetFollowPathDynamic(void) m_nLastPedState = oldLastState; SetPedState(PED_FOLLOW_PATH); - m_nMoveState = m_followPathMoveState; + SetMoveState(m_followPathMoveState); return true; } else {